Gut Microbiota Regulate Saturated Free Fatty Acid Metabolism in Heart Failure.

Gulinigaer Tuerhongjiang | Manyun Guo | Xiangrui Qiao | Junhui Liu | Wen Xi | Yuanyuan Wei | Peining Liu | Bowen Lou | Chen Wang | Lizhe Sun | Xiao Yuan | Hui Liu | Ying Xiong | Yunlong Ma | Hongbing Li | Bo Zhou | Lijuan Li | Zuyi Yuan | Yue Wu | Jianqing She
Small science | 2024

Heart failure (HF) is associated with profound changes in cardiac metabolism. At present, there is still a lack of relevant research to explore the key microbiome and their metabolites affecting the progression of HF. Herein, the interaction of gut microbiota and circulating free fatty acid (FFA) in HF patients and mice is investigated.

KEGG (tool)

RRID:SCR_012773

Integrated database resource consisting of 16 main databases, broadly categorized into systems information, genomic information, and chemical information. In particular, gene catalogs in completely sequenced genomes are linked to higher-level systemic functions of cell, organism, and ecosystem. Analysis tools are also available. KEGG may be used as reference knowledge base for biological interpretation of large-scale datasets generated by sequencing and other high-throughput experimental technologies.

QIIME2 (tool)

RRID:SCR_021258

Software tool as next generation microbiome bioinformatics platform that is extensible, free, open source, and community developed.Enables researchers to start analysis with raw DNA sequence data and finish with publication quality figures and statistical results. Used to analyze and interpret nucleic acid sequence data from fungal, viral, bacterial, and archaeal communities.
